Simplify the expression.
12. (–8x) • 3x2 (1 point)
–5x3
–24x2
–24x3
–5x2
The answer is -24x^3.
When multiplying two terms with variables, you multiply the coefficients together and add the exponents for each variable.
In this case, (-8x) • 3x^2 can be simplified as follows:
(-8) • 3 = -24 (coefficients multiply)
x • x^2 = x^(1+2) = x^3 (exponents add)
Therefore, the simplified expression is -24x^3.
